Katrina McKelvey is a children’s author, former primary school teacher, wife and mother living in Newcastle, NSW. She is left-handed, loves tea, scary movies and rollercoasters, and is addicted to mint chocolate. When she was little, a hot air balloon accidentally landed in her backyard.
Katrina’s first experience of motherhood was a 17-week miscarriage – she went through an induced labour and met her son after he had passed. Katrina began writing for children when her children were 3 and 5. My Heart began life as a letter Katrina wrote to her daughter when she started kindergarten.
Katrina’s previous books for children include Dandelions (2015), Up to Something (2019) and Isla’s Family Tree (2020) published by EK books.
Deb Hudson is an illustrator who is passionate about drawing images that evoke emotion and thought in their viewer. Inspired by joy- and wonder-filled dreamy moments of the everyday, Deb has been drawing and creating since she was a little girl.
Deb taught English in Japan for four years. She then studied for a degree in Fine Arts and became a mother. She lives in Melbourne, Australia with her husband, three children, energetic border collie and a bright yellow canary.
Deb’s first picture book, The Golden Thread, was published in 2019. Her other works include Pear of Hope (2021) and Milly and the Mulberry Tree (2022), both published by EK Books.
